6 to 8 yrs old - BIRTH YEAR 2015/2016
This program is a great way to get young skiers excited about skiing. With fun skiing games and drills, coaches will help these 6 to 8 year olds continue to build on the fundamental skills. Focuses range from balance and stance, building up to pressure, edging and carving. Our goal is to create well rounded skiers. U8 alpine skiers are expected to already know how to ski in control at an intermediate level. This program is a great option for those coming out of programs such as Purgatory's Snowburners or ATP.
The intent is to improve skills through an all-day (9am-3pm) program for young skiers who are ready to start working on basic skill improvement and starting to challenge themselves. Athletes will experience all aspects of skiing from basic fundamental skills to moguls, beginner tree skiing, and varied terrain, as well as introduction to slalom and giant slalom race courses. Much of the day will be spent skiing various terrain with a focus on fun skill development.
RACING IS NOT REQUIRED. There are race options available through the local race series and we encourage everyone to try one. The Purgatory Classic, and Purg Cup races are great chances to try out the different competitions. The focus of this program is developing well rounded skiers. This is a great introductory program leading up to the alpine race team, as well as building a base for the freeride and freestyle programs. U8 Alpine skis from 9am-3pm with an hour lunch break with the team. This group skis primarily on chair 1 and moves around the mountain as the group is ready. Our coach to athlete ratio does not exceed 1:5 to keep groups focused and to allow help with lift loading. U8 Alpine coaches do their best to make days fun with a relaxed atmosphere while managing energy and focus.
